Aeroplan eStore Miles Madness - Earn up to 10x miles for your online shopping until March 8Aeroplan’s Miles Madness promotion for online shopping via the Aeroplan eStore has returned. You can earn up to 10x miles for your online shopping until March 8. Some retailers offering 10x miles are Frank & Oak and Indigo while others like Sephora and Old Navy are 5x miles. As always be sure to use a mileage earning credit card for the purchases and also to log in to your account at the retailer to earn that’s retailer’s points like Indigo’s Plum Rewards, Sephora Beauty Insider etc.Find out more about Miles Madness here!Image via AeroplanTD Aeroplan Visa Infinite Card

Lounge Review: Phoenix Sky Harbor American Express Centurion Lounge & Escape LoungeOn the latest Rewards Canada family vacation we got to check out the new American Express Centurion and Escape Lounges in Phoenix. The lounges are located in Terminal 4 of Phoenix’s Sky Harbor International Airport and are very new – they just opened up during the second week of January. For most Canadian’s this means if you are flying WestJet you will be able to use the lounges if you have The Platinum Card from American Express or the Centurion Card. The Escape Lounge also has pay per use access should you not have either card. Unfortunately Air Canada changed terminals early in February so if you are flying AC you won’t be able to access the lounge without changing terminals and going through security multiple times.Lounge locationFor our trip the location of the lounges was perfect – right next to B23 which is where our WestJet flight back to YYC was departing from. We were flying home on President’s Day which meant the airport was insane with lots of people flying home from the long weekend but with TSA Pre-Check we cleared security in under 5 minutes…

How to score 700 WestJet dollars for only $240Right now if you grab yourself two RBC credit cards you can come out with at least 700 WestJet dollars for as little as $240 in annual fees and purchases. The two cards are the WestJet RBC World Elite Mastercard and the RBC Visa Infinite Avion card.The WestJet RBC World Elite Mastercard currently has a 350 WestJet dollar welcome bonus until the end of March. That bonus is awarded on your first purchase which means you could choose to only spend $1 on the card in addition to the $119 annual fee to score the 350 WestJet dollars. This offer is set to end on March 31.WestJet RBC World Elite MasterCards Next up is the RBC Visa Infinite Avion card – it has a 35,000 RBC Rewards Point welcome bonus that is awarded upon approval. That’s right – no spend required. You do however have to pay the $120 annual fee on the card and you must apply be February 28. RBC Rewards Points convert to WestJet dollars at a rate of 100 points to 1 dollar which means this sign up bonus is worth 350 WestJet dollars…
